Understanding Livestock Feed Mixers
A livestock feed mixer is an essential piece of equipment used to combine various feed ingredients into a homogenous mixture. These ingredients can include grains, protein sources, vitamins, and minerals tailored to the specific dietary needs of different livestock types, such as cattle, pigs, sheep, and poultry. The operation of these mixers can vary from small, portable units suitable for small farms to large, industrial mixers designed for large-scale operations.
The primary function of a feed mixer is to guarantee an even distribution of nutrients within the feed. This consistency ensures that all animals receive the proper amount of nutrients per serving, which is vital for their health, growth, and production efficiency. For instance, if certain nutrients are concentrated in one area of the feed, some animals may receive less than others, leading to potential health issues and decreased productivity.
Advantages of Using Feed Mixers
One significant advantage of using a livestock feed mixer is the enhancement of feed quality
. By thoroughly blending ingredients, mixers help eliminate any imbalances in nutrition, ensuring that each batch contains the appropriate ratios of carbohydrates, proteins, fats, and essential vitamins and minerals. This balance is essential for optimal animal growth, reproduction, and overall health.Cost efficiency is another benefit. By mixing feed on-site, farmers can save on commercial feed costs. They can purchase bulk ingredients when prices are low and create custom blends that are specifically formulated for their livestock's needs, significantly cutting down on unnecessary spending. Furthermore, this control over feed formulation allows farmers to adjust their mixes in response to changing market prices or the nutritional needs of their animals.
Types of Feed Mixers
There are several types of livestock feed mixers available on the market, each catering to different needs and scales of operation. The most common types include horizontal auger mixers, vertical mixers, and twin-screw mixers. Horizontal mixers are excellent for large volumes and provide rapid mixing, while vertical mixers are known for their ability to handle different types of feed ingredients with efficiency. Twin-screw mixers, on the other hand, offer extremely thorough mixing, making them ideal for specialty feeds.
Best Practices for Mixer Use
To maximize the effectiveness of a feed mixer, farmers should adhere to best practices. Regular maintenance is essential to prevent breakdowns and ensure consistent performance. Additionally, keeping the feed mixer clean helps prevent contamination and spoilage of the feed ingredients.
Farmers should also keep detailed records of their feed formulations and animal performance. By analyzing this data, they can fine-tune their feed mixtures over time to improve outcomes even further. This continuous improvement approach helps farmers stay competitive in an increasingly challenging agricultural landscape.
